Abstract: |
The paper presents a concept
to develop a simulator for testing of the control systems of automated
handling systems for offshore vessels. The concept is based on using Bond
Graph for numeric modelling of physical systems,
then implementing the model on a platform which can
run and visualize simulations and communicate with the target control system
in real time. A simulator is implemented and tested for a Launch and Recovery
System (LARS) from Rolls-Royce Marine. The intention for this simulator is to
provide a platform for development and testing of the control system without
having a full scale physical system available, as that
can be both practically difficult and an expensive way of performing testing.
The simulator can also serve as a platform operational training as well as
testing and monitoring the performance of the machinery system effectively,
in particularly the characteristics of the hydraulic components during
runtime. |
